BYBI Day Defence Moisturiser SPF 30 has a lower comedogenic rating, making it the safer pick for acne-prone skin. BYBI Face Base Moisturiser scores lower on irritancy, which may suit sensitive skin better. Both products share 7 ingredients in common. BYBI Day Defence Moisturiser SPF 30 has 19 unique ingredients while BYBI Face Base Moisturiser has 9.
